4225075 has 6 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 5239124. Its totient is φ = 3380040.
The previous prime is 4225073. The next prime is 4225079. The reversal of 4225075 is 5705224.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 4225075 - 21 = 4225073 is a prime.
It is a Harshad number since it is a multiple of its sum of digits (25), and also a Moran number because the ratio is a prime number: 169003 = 4225075 / (4 + 2 + 2 + 5 + 0 + 7 + 5).
It is a Duffinian number.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(4225073)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 5 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 84477 + ... + 84526.
Almost surely, 24225075 is an apocalyptic number.
4225075 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1014049).
4225075 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
4225075 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The sum of its prime factors is 169013 (or 169008 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 2800, while the sum is 25.
The square root of 4225075 is about 2055.4987229381. The cubic root of 4225075 is about 161.6633128341.
